Most "Cisco" products support PPPoE Termination. The key to how many concurrent sessions *any* solution can support is based on two (2) factors:

  • CPU Speed (power)
  • Memory

Some cisco known termination capabilites:

3xxx ~ 200 sessions
7200 ~ 1500
6400 (fully loaded) - 8000
Redback SMS 500 - 1500

Also, the average cost "per session" for Cisco or Redback equipment averages about $12 per session/subscriber.
